Transaction 62ac59213c048329689f5602ca5ab46a6f759a2c241d1ade2e072060d3a21c54
1 Input
1 Output
-
62ac59213c048329689f5602ca5ab46a6f759a2c241d1ade2e072060d3a21c54:0
- value
- 8122290
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b404b2e77c179fe1cdfb8a9b19da4ab92f1a4a8 OP_EQUAL
- address
- 34B7Bvg4yPCuQvVMftzoZkFssjYzS7bkg4